Unfortunately Yahoo! decided to discontinue their historical data API :-(

Taken from the yahoo finance forum: https://forums.yahoo.net/t5/Yahoo-Finance-help/Is-Yahoo-Finance-API-broken/td-p/250503/page/3

Nixon (Official 'Hoo staff) posted:

Hi All - This feature was discontinued by the Finance team and they will not be reintroducing that functionality.
